当前位置: 首页 > ai >正文

C++之队列浅析

C++之队列浅析

概要

初步认识队列,了解队列的使用场景,特点,以及使用方式

例如:

  1. 在C++中怎么使用队列
  2. 在那种场景下可以使用队列来更快捷的帮助我们实现目标
  3. 队列有什么特点

队列认识

1.队列是什么?
队列就像小朋友们排队买冰淇淋一样,先来的小朋友排在前面,后来的小朋友排在后面。

在队列里,新元素总是从"尾部"加入,而移除元素总是从"头部"开始,就像买完冰淇淋的小朋友会离开队伍一样。

这种规则叫做"先进先出"(First In, First Out),简称FIFO。
在这里插入图片描述

队列特点:

  1. 先进先出
  2. 队列满了不在接受元素

技术名词解释

  1. FIFO
    FIFO全称First In, First Out。先进先出

可视化小游戏加深理解

待添加产品小游戏

http://www.xdnf.cn/news/17166.html

相关文章:

  • SpringBoot学习日记 Day5:解锁企业级开发核心技能
  • 亚马逊采购风控突围:构建深度隐匿的环境安全体系
  • 剧本杀小程序系统开发:推动社交娱乐产业创新发展
  • TikTok Shop冷启动破局战:亚矩阵云手机打造爆款账号矩阵
  • 项目构想|文生图小程序
  • 人工智能2.0时代的人才培养和通识教育
  • 动手学深度学习(pytorch版):第一节——引言
  • Redis学习总结(持续更新)
  • 【45】C++函数重载是什么?函数重载需要注意什么?为什么C++支持函数重载,C语言不支持函数重载?C++和C语言代码之间如何相互调用?
  • 仓库管理系统-20-前端之记录管理的联表查询
  • 2025最新国内服务器可用docker源仓库地址大全(2025年8月更新)
  • 深入剖析Java线程:从基础到实战(上)
  • 上海一家机器人IPO核心零部件依赖外购, 募投计划频繁修改引疑
  • AI绘画:生成唐初李世民全身像提示词
  • idea工具maven下载报错:PKIX path building failed,配置忽略SSL检查
  • 打造交互界面 —— Popup 的艺术
  • 使用萤石云播放视频及主题模版配置
  • 设计模式 观察者模式
  • 软件测试中,pytest 的 yield 有什么作用?
  • Day32--动态规划--509. 斐波那契数,70. 爬楼梯,746. 使用最小花费爬楼梯
  • 第一个vue应用
  • 【性能测试】---测试工具篇
  • JavaSE---异常的经典面试题
  • Git `cherry-pick` 工具汇总
  • 数组指针-函数指针-回调函数
  • 大屏数据展示页面,数据可视化可以用到的框架和插件
  • docker启动出现Error response from daemon: Container的问题【已解决】
  • List、ArrayList 与顺序表
  • VSCode:基础使用 / 使用积累
  • shell基础之EOF的用法